Transaction d76970202942511e065622f020239169003d630a32dbe03ba06761871965c22e
1 Input
1 Output
-
d76970202942511e065622f020239169003d630a32dbe03ba06761871965c22e:0
- value
- 420908497
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a65d142478496ba7f17d4d321b9e5b4bc8bd5cd
- address
- bc1qpfjazsj8sjtt5lch6nfjrw09kj7gh4wd83szfl